@Abhisar A marble trackway is built in the shape of a half circle of radius 3.00 m. The half circle is oriented so that its two ends are at equal height above the midpoint of the trackway, which touches the floor. The marble is released from rest at one end of the trackway. It approaches but does not reach the other end of the trackway, stopping momentarily at height 2.88 m above the floor before reversing direction. With each roll of the marble from one side of the half-circle to the other side, what percentage of its mechanical energy does it lose?
